I've had three breast reduction surgeries because the first two surgeries did not get me small enough. Before my first I was a 34F and after my second I was still a 34DDD because I chose the wrong surgeons. The third surgery was a success but they've partially grown back with my pregnancy so I'll likely have a fourth surgery after I'm sure that I'm done having children. I had my first surgery at 22 but if I could have had it at 17 (with a different surgeon using a different method so I could avoid the second two) I would have. Even though they grew back (partially), I'm still glad I didn't wait to have the reduction until I was done having children because the years I went without pain after the third surgery were worth it, and I can't imagine how huge I would have gotten with my pregnancy had I not reduced them beforehand. I would say the same thing if they came back because I wasn't done developing. Ariel Winter has the money to pay for another surgery if her breast grow back for whatever reason so it's probably worth the risk of multiple surgeries to be without pain, fit into clothing and be less self conscious for a few extra years.
